Включване на CSS в custom framework?
Здравейте колеги! Моля ако някой е изгледал видеата на Марио Пешев да даде идея как да включа външен css-файл във view? Досега по никакъв начин не мога, освен ако не пиша css в head тага, то не искам така.
Здравейте колеги! Моля ако някой е изгледал видеата на Марио Пешев да даде идея как да включа външен css-файл във view? Досега по никакъв начин не мога, освен ако не пиша css в head тага, то не искам така.
какъв е проблемък с link rel="stylesheet"?
Може да си го подпъхнеш, виж в гуглето.... load css dynamically with javascript или нещо подобно.
http://stackoverflow.com/questions/574944/how-to-load-up-css-files-using-javascript
Ее.. глупости :) Вместо да намерим проблема да създаваме по-голям. Не съм разглеждал фреймуърка, но залагам че пренасочва всеки файл към index.php. Хубаво е RewriteRule-овете да се изключат картинки, html-и и .css файлове, да не се пренасочват.
Разделя page-a на три, header, body и footer. Като инлудва хедъра и футъра в index.php, и подменя само бодито според различния контролер. Не виждам проблем да се зарежда css за всяко view- тоест при различно боди. Дали има смисъл не е ясно, но пък звучи забавно.
Проблема е, че го чете като text/plain, а не като text/CSS. Не знам защо, но такова ми даде в мозила и стиловете не се зареждат. Ще пратя линк скоро да видите.
Погледни си пренасочващите правила наистина в .htaccess
<IfModule mod_rewrite.c>
RewriteEngine on
RewriteCond ${REQUEST_FILENAME} !-d
RewriteCond ${REQUEST_FILENAME} !-f
RewriteRule ^ index.php [L]
</IfModule>
Е това е както е от видеото.
Resource interpreted as Stylesheet but transferred with MIME type text/html: "http://localhost/forum-system-local/main/css/style.css".